Red, White, And Blue In Vancouver?

BallHype: hype it up!


Thanks to Ryan....this is what Team USA should look like in 2010 at Vancouver.


In honor of our country’s birthday, we look at what Team USA could potentially look like in the 2010 Olympics next February in Vancouver! This is who I would name to the team if I were Brian Burke & Ron Wilson…

Forwards (12)
Patrick Kane
Paul Stastny
Zach Parise
Bobby Ryan
Chris Drury
Dustin Brown
Scott Gomez
Phil Kessel
Ryan Kesler
David Backes
Kyle Okposo
Ryan Malone

Defensemen (6)
Brian Rafalski
Mike Komisarek
Erik Johnson
Ryan Suter
Ryan Whitney
Brooks Orpik

Goalies (2)
Ryan Miller
Tim Thomas

Omissions from camp:
Booth, Byfuglien, Callahan, Gilbert, Gleason, Hainsey, J. Johnson, Langenbrunner, Martin, Modano, Oshie, Pavelski, Quick, and Scuderi

Olympics Outlook:
Canada, Russia, Sweden, Finland, and Czech Republic are all at least better than that team you see above, and there’s nothing the U.S. can do about it. They’ll be hard-pressed to get a medal… but one thing is for sure, these guys will compete very hard and won’t back down.
